The Telangana State Board of Intermediate Education (TSBIE) has officially released the schedule for the Intermediate Public Examinations (IPE) 2026, marking an important milestone for students pursuing their first and second years of intermediate studies. The theory examinations will commence on February 25, 2026, and continue until March 18, 2026, while the practical examinations are scheduled from February 2 to February 21, 2026.

As with every academic year, the Board continues its structured examination pattern with practicals preceding theory exams ensuring that students get sufficient time to focus on both segments. The practical examinations will be conducted daily, including Sundays, in two sessions: 9:00 AM to 12:00 Noon and 2:00 PM to 5:00 PM. English practicals for first and second-year students are scheduled for January 21 and 22, 2026, respectively. Additionally, the Ethics and Human Values and Environmental Education exams will be conducted earlier on January 23 and 24, 2026, from 10:00 AM to 1:00 PM.
The first-year theory exams will open with Second Language Paper-I on February 25, followed by English Paper-I on February 27. Students from Science, Commerce, and Humanities streams will appear for their core subject papers Mathematics, Botany, Zoology, Physics, Chemistry, Economics, and History through early March. Similarly, second-year exams begin on February 26 with Second Language Paper-II, followed by English Paper-II on February 28, and conclude with stream-wise core subjects by mid-March.
TSBIE has also clarified that if practical exams coincide with JEE Mains 2026, alternate arrangements will be provided a thoughtful step to avoid scheduling conflicts for aspirants preparing for national-level entrance exams.
